CPSC campaign 02010
Hazard
The plastic mounting hardware that attaches to the wall can crack or break, allowing the wooden gate to unlatch. Children can then gain access to restricted areas, such as stairs. Also, the plastic hardware attached to the side of the gate can break, creating small parts that pose a choking hazard to young children.
Remedy
Consumers should stop using these gates immediately, and call Evenflo to receive free replacement hardware.
